About the Trust

The St Marylebone Camp of William Ellis School Trust owns and oversees the Mill, a residential outdoor learning centre in the Surrey Hills National Landscape.

The Mill provides outdoor and residential experiences for young people from London, particularly pupils of William Ellis School, an inclusive, all boys’ state comprehensive school in Camden, North London. It offers opportunities to build confidence, independence, resilience and community through time away from the city.

The Trust exists to preserve and strengthen this resource for current and future generations. It safeguards the land and buildings, supports long-term sustainability, and works in partnership with the School and wardens who manage the site day to day.

Role of a Trustee

Trustees are collectively responsible for:

  • Safeguarding the Trust’s land and buildings
  • Ensuring the charity pursues its objects for public benefit
  • Providing strategic direction and oversight
  • Ensuring sound financial management and risk awareness
  • Supporting and constructively challenging board decisions

    Acting as ambassadors for the Trust’s purpose

The Trust does not manage day-to-day operations of the site; this is undertaken by wardens under arrangements with the School. Trustees focus on governance, long-term stewardship and sustainability.
